Christchurch Botanic Gardens, located in Christchurch on New Zealand’s South Island, is a landscaped public garden set beside the Avon River in the city centre. Visitors can stroll along walking paths, explore themed plant collections, relax on open lawns, and enjoy seasonal displays or guided tours. The gardens are particularly notable for their long history dating back to 1863, their diverse mix of native and exotic plant species, and their role as a managed public space that supports conservation, education and recreation within an accessible urban setting.
